Basel to Verona -- Trial by Traffic but a gem in the end

It didn't start out well.  We sat in traffic for almost an hour due to an accident on the way to Basel, not knowing how long it would be.  But we finally got going.  Driving always requires lots of attention, not like Canada where you can let your mind wander as you go.  Fortunately, we had "Serena" our GPS voice who served us well.
The weather was spectacular and spectacular scenes also awaited, though travel through long tunnels was stressful.  After entering Italy, the drive is like being on the 401 only more industrial and busier.

 
After 9 hours of driving we finally entered Verona.  Went for a walk and here are some of the scenes.


Huge sets sit outside the amphitheatre in preparation for the evening opera.  The streets and piazzas are paved with marble.



Aside from the outdoor opera, Verona is the setting for Romeo and Juliet.
